Colorado Couple’s ‘Karen’ Video Backfires as Viewers Side With Complaining Neighbor: ‘Y’all Are Way Nicer Than Me’

Even the “Karen” had supporters

A Colorado couple documenting their van conversion on TikTok unexpectedly went viral after sharing a video of a Karen complaining about the noise from their project. The couple described the encounter as their “first Karen moment,” but many viewers ended up debating whether the neighbor’s complaint was actually unreasonable.

The video was posted by TikTok account @madhawkventures, where the couple regularly shares updates as they transform a van into a home for their future van life travels. While most of their videos focus on the build itself, this particular clip drew far more attention, racking up more than six million views and thousands of comments as viewers weighed in on the disagreement.

In the video, the Colorado Karen approaches the couple as they work on the van in their driveway. She explains that the construction noise has been disruptive because it has continued for several days and says she does not keep a regular daytime schedule. According to the woman, the repeated cutting and building noises had become excessive.

Rather than arguing, the couple tells her they can close the garage door while using louder tools to help reduce the noise. Throughout the conversation, the Colorado Karen repeatedly says she is not trying to be rude, and the discussion remains calm despite the disagreement. Even so, the couple later uploaded the clip describing it as their first encounter with a “Karen.”

Internet Divided Over Colorado “Karen” Video

The video quickly sparked debate over where to draw the line between being considerate of neighbors and having the right to complete home improvement projects during normal daytime hours. While the interaction itself remained civil, many viewers disagreed with the Colorado couple’s decision to label the woman a Karen, arguing that she had simply voiced a concern in a respectful manner.

The comment section reflected those mixed opinions. Many viewers felt that the woman approached the situation calmly and politely rather than yelling or making demands. Several said that asking neighbors to be mindful of excessive noise did not automatically make someone a Karen, especially if they worked overnight or had an unusual sleep schedule. Others even sympathized with the Colorado woman, saying they understood how several days of loud construction could become frustrating. One commenter joked, “Y’all are way nicer than me.”

Others, however, sided with the Colorado couple and argued that daytime construction noise is simply part of living in a neighborhood. Many pointed out that homeowners routinely deal with roof replacements, landscaping crews, and renovation projects during daylight hours.

Some shared their own experiences of being inconvenienced by noisy neighbors but said they accepted it because people have the right to work on their property during reasonable hours. Several commenters also suggested that anyone who regularly sleeps during the day should consider blackout curtains, white noise machines, or soundproofing instead of expecting neighbors to remain quiet.

Sometimes a viral “Karen” video creates more sympathy for the supposed Karen than the person holding the camera. In this case, the internet couldn’t even agree on who deserved the title.
